5. Liability
5.1 The User is responsible for a proper use of the Oncoguide Sandbox API. The Oncoguide Sandbox API is used at the exclusive risk of the User.
5.2 The Oncoguide Sandbox API is a testing environment. Sources of knowledge like medical treatment guidelines (as drawn up by the associations of practising professionals who authorize these guidelines for treatment) and prediction models on which the digital computer interpretable representations are based and which are made available through the Oncoguide Sandbox API, may be incorrect, incomplete and/or outdated. Holders of the guidelines (associations of professionals who authorize these guidelines for treatment) or prediction models cannot be held liable for the contents of these guidelines nor for the consequences that the application of these sources of knowledge may have in patient care, except in the case of wilful misconduct, gross negligence or omission.
5.3 The digital computer interpretable representations as mentioned in section 5.2 which are made available through the Oncoguide Sandbox API are likewise developed by IKNL. IKNL does not accept any liability for the contents of used sources of knowledge and their digital computer interpretable representations, neither for the consequences that the application of these sources of knowledge or use of the Oncoguide Sandbox API may have in patient care.
5.4 Any medical care and any medical treatment is the responsibility of the User of the Oncoguide Sandbox API. The User indemnifies IKNL and the holder of the relevant source(s) of knowledge from any liability arising from (medical) treatment and (medical) care provided or given by or on instruction from the User, as well as for claims from third parties which, in one way or another, are the result of any (medical) treatment by the User.
5.5 Sources of knowledge like clinical practice guidelines, expert protocols, prediction models and their derivative digital computer interpretable representations contain recommendations of a general nature. It is possible that these recommendations are not applicable in an individual case. Facts or circumstances may occur, which could require a deviation from these recommendations in the interests of the patient.
5.6 IKNL does not accept any liability for decisions taken based on the Oncoguide Sandbox API software. Neither does IKNL accept any liability for the sources of knowledge being up-to-date and its compliance to the current state of scientific knowledge at the time of use.
